Hopping diffusion of two coupled particles in the random trap model.

Summary
We mapped two-particle hopping dynamics to single-particle dynamics to calculate diffusion coefficients in a random trap model. A critical temperature was found, below which subdiffusive behavior emerges, twice as high as in the single-particle case.
